House prices in Johns Hill

The median house in Johns Hill, Co. Waterford sold for

€282,500

in 2024, across 16 sales that counted.

On the year before, the median rose 88.3%. Over the five years to 2024 it rose 119.0%.

Sales here carried the Eircode area X91.

What the sales say

The kind of place Johns Hill is

Read out of the sales themselves. None of this is a description of what Johns Hill is like to live in, which we have no way of knowing. It is what changed hands here.

  • Established housing

    Almost nothing sold here since 2016 was new: 0% of sales. What changes hands is what is already there.

  • Very mixed housing

    The dearer end of the middle half went for 2.42 times the cheaper end. A gap that wide usually means quite different kinds of home sitting side by side.

  • Rarely comes up

    16 sales counted in 2024. At that rate, waiting for the right house here means waiting.

How the place was worked out

The register has no town column. It has an address, and the place is read out of it: the county is stripped off and the part left at the end is the locality. Addresses that end in a street name rather than a place are not counted towards anywhere.

A place appears here only where at least forty sales were recorded in it, and a figure is printed for a year only where at least ten sales sat behind it.
